Does Chest Pain And Heaviness/numbness In Arm Indicate Heart Burn?

Hi, i am not exspiriencing this now, but have a few times in the past, i am 19 years old female, and have previously suddenly got bad chest pain, and my arms felt very heavy and i felt numb and in pain, in the past i have struggeled to catch my breathe evan when lieing down in bed, and is this heart burn?

Internal Medicine Specialist 's  Response
Hello,

Possible causes are g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D) with aspiration or panic episodes or episodic asthma. Until the examination, it is difficult to say what it is. Have you suffered from any allergy? Have you suffered from gastric pain or stomach pain? During the episode, do you feel palpitations or chest pain? Avoid spicy food and caffeinated drinks.

Use tablet pantoprazole before breakfast for one week. If symptoms not improved, please consult your doctor he will examine and treat you accordingly.
